They cut a three-song demo financed by Capitol Records, and seemed destined to be signed to the latter label until a disappointing live gig caused the company to lose interest. Instead, they ended up signed to Geffen Records, where they cut their self-titled debut album, released in 1987. It proceeded to sell over 100,000 copies on the strength of the single \u003cspan style=\"font-style: italic ;\"\u003eWalk on Fire.\u003c\/span\u003e They toured a lot and were building up a following, but they found it hard to overcome the two-year gap between their first and second albums, or the bad feeling that resulted when the label insisted on bringing in an outside songwriter to augment their work, Mike Magrisi providing most of their originals up to that point. The group broke up after being dropped by the label following the poor showing of the \u003cspan style=\"font-style: italic ;\"\u003eFairgrounds\u003c\/span\u003e album.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"Record Vision","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":52793658376473,"sku":"GHS-24113","price":4.49,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0992\/6937\/8329\/files\/LP-little_america-little_america.jpg?v=1783553985","url":"https:\/\/record-vision.myshopify.com\/products\/ghs-24113","provider":"Record Vision","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
